Address 45.04213525 DOGE

DAr8xtPnnWkbChRKockGxMLgY9AuzyLPw3

Confirmed

Total Received45.04213525 DOGE
Total Sent0 DOGE
Final Balance45.04213525 DOGE
No. Transactions1

Transactions